软件测试的基本标准是什么?
软件测试的意义和作用是什么?
软件测试需要学习些什么技能?
软件测试的方法一共有几种?
做软件测试比程序员工作更难吗?
拓展课 | |
课程阶段 | 课程内容 |
计算机基础 | 1.计算机硬件基础;2.windows系统操作;3.IT行业了解;4.互联网公司商业模式。 |
IT行业了解 | 1.互联网公司商业模式;2.IT行业现状;3.软件公司业务流程与分工;4.IT从业人员常用网站和兼职平台; |
HTML-基础 | 1.HTML介绍;2.Hbuilder使用;3.常用标签介绍; |
HTML-列表 | 1.有序列表;2.无序列表;3.自定义列表; |
HTML-表单 | 1.表单的结构和作用;2.表单样式集合;3.网站登陆和注册; |
HTML-表格 | 1.表格的结构和作用;2.表格行和列;3.合并行和合并列;4.使用表格做页面布局;5.表格美化; |
HTML-iframe框架 | 1.iframe框架基本使用;2.使用框架实现网址导航;3.使用框架实现网站布局; |
CSS-基础 | 1.CSS简介和作用;2.行内样式、内部样式和外部样式;3.多种选择器; |
CSS-常用样式 | 1.文本样式;2.字体样式;3.背景;4.盒子模型 |
CSS-盒子模型 | 1.div布局了解;2.边框和边距;3.居中问题;4.浮动;5.网页制作案例 |
photoshop-基础 | 1.photoshop介绍;2.图片和像素;3.选区;4.颜色知识; |
photoshop-工具 | 1.常用工具介绍;2.文字;3.照片处理;4.滤镜; |
photoshop-图层 | 1.图层的概念和意义;2.图层分类;3.纯手工绘制IphoneX渲染图;4.常用办公图片处理; |
Python基础 | |
课程阶段 | 课程内容 |
初识python和变量 | 1.python的定义;2.python的两大阵营;3.python语言的特点;4.python的安装与运行;5.python的开发测试环境介绍。 |
数据类型和运算符 | 1.变量含义与命名规则;3.赋值方法;4.常量的含义;5.注释的含义;6.单行与多行注释的方法;6.print函数;7.6种数据类型的介绍。 |
数据的容器和控制结构 | 1.列表的创建、增减、索引、长度、切片、嵌套;2.元组的含义与特点;3.字典的创建、索引、取值、元素的增减;4.集合的创建、运算方法。 |
函数和模块 | 1.if选择结构;2.if-else的使用;3.if-elif的使用;4.if嵌套;5.for循环结构;6.for、I、in、range的使用;7.while循环结构;8.死循环;break和continue关键字的使用;9.函数的语言规则;参数设定;返回值 |
文件的读写 | 1.模块的作用;2.常见的模块包类型;3.模块的导入;4.整体的导入和对象的导入;5.Open()的文件打开方式;6.read()的读取方式;7.读取指定字符数;8.write的写入方式;9.文本的读取。 |
测试理论 | |
课程阶段 | 课程内容 |
网络基础 | 1.通信知识;2.通信协议标准;3.通信的三要素;4.通信的分类;5.网络的组成;6.网络的划分;7.osi参考模型知识;8.网络分层原理;9.osi参考模型的特性及解释;10.tcp/ip内容;以及其他知识点。 |
软件测试基础理论 | 1.软件的定义;2.软件缺陷的定义;3.软件测试的定义;4.bug的由来;5.软件测试的历史;6.常见软件的分类;7.常见操作系统软件的创始人信息8、软件开发阶段流程知识;9.软件测试阶段流程知识;以及其他知识点。 |
进制换算和逻辑代数 | 1.数制的概念;2.常见的进制;3.任意进制数转换成十进制方法;4.10进制转换成其他进制的方法;5.二进制与十六进制之间转换方法;6.二进制与八进制之间转换的方法;以及其他知识点。 |
软件缺陷和缺陷报告 | 1.测试人员的日常主要工作职责;2.缺陷报告的组成;3.缺陷的状态;4.缺陷的严重程度;5.缺陷的优先级;6.缺陷描述的要求;7.缺陷报告的用途;以及其他知识点。 |
测试用例设计方法 | 1.边界值法;2.等价类法;3.因果图法;4.判定表法;5.正交排列法;6.场景法;7.大纲法;8.状态转换图法;9.错误推测法 |
测试策略 | 1.测试策略概念;2.常见测试的分类;3.测试策略应用场景;4.兼容性测试的概念;5.硬件兼容性测试;6.软件兼容性测试;7.数据库兼容性测试;8.浏览器兼容性测试;以及其他知识点。 |
性能测试 | |
课程阶段 | 课程内容 |
性能测试基础 | 1.性能测试简介;2性能测试理论 |
性能测试流程 | 1.性能测试基本概念;2.性能测试软件和硬件性能区别;3.性能测试流程;4.性能测试流程各个阶段详解 |
常见性能测试案例 | 1.基准测试的用途及特点;2.用户并发测试;3.接口压力测试;4.极限测试;5.负载均衡;6.性能稳定性; |
性能指标+性能调优方法和调优技巧 | 1.性能测试相关指标;2.性能测试相关指标详解和指标计算方法;3.性能测试如何调优和查看结果;4.性能测试各个阶段调优技巧; |
服务器性能测试操作与监控 | 1.Windows系统监控本地性能工具和方法;2.jmeter做性能测试拓展控件和使用方法;3.Linux系统监控本地性能工具和方法;4.nmon安装和使用方法;5.nmon结果分析和图标转换; |
以上仅是部分内容,更多课程内容请点击咨询客服! |
本课程适用于中高级测试工程师所掌握的能力,不仅理论扎实,功能测试、性能自动化测试也有项目实战经验。
1可快速融入敏捷开发、敏捷测试的项目模式,也可承担部分测试迁移的单元模块接口白盒测试和常规接口测试。
2除了前沿的测试工具以外。还拓展了bug管理工具,版本管理工具等,所涉及的测试工具及数量是令人羡慕的。
3除了常规的功能、性能的手动测试、自动化测试以外,还拓展了抓包工具,安全工具及小程序、公众号等测试。
4李老师拥有多年软件测试工作经验和管理经验,精通测试基础,测试理论,测试流程,黑盒测试等。
多年担任学生管理工作,了解学员思想动态,并及时给予心理辅导和解决。热爱教育工作,严于律己。
多年担任职业教育及学生管理,能够及时了解学员的生活以及学习状况,组织班级学员学术的交流等。
拥有多年软件测试工作经验和项目实战经验,精通测试理论,测试流程,功能测试,性能测试等等。
课程背景
软件测试是一项重要的技能,在软件开发过程中扮演着关键的角色。由于软件测试市场需求大,深圳开始涌现出一批软件测试在线教育平台,便于人们学习和掌握这一技能。
课程特色
深圳软件测试零基础学习是一门面向零基础的软件测试课程,其特色在于
1.全天候在线学习:学员可以根据自己的时间安排进行学习。
2.互动式课程:课程设置了互动讨论区,让学员可以发表观点和交流。
3.实践驱动:课程内容与实践结合,让学生在实践中学习。
4.全程式跟踪:师资团队全程辅导,让学员获得更好的学习效果。
课程目标
本课程旨在帮助学员掌握软件测试技能,达到以下目标
1.掌握软件测试的基本原理和流程。
2.了解软件测试的常用工具与框架。
3.掌握测试用例的编写技巧。
4.掌握软件缺陷的分析与排查技能。
学习对象
本课程适合以下人群
1.完全零基础的人员。
2.软件测试初学者。
3.有软件开发经验的人员。
课程内容
深圳软件测试零基础学习课程的内容包括
1.软件测试基础知识介绍。
2.测试计划的编写及执行。
3.测试用例的编写及测试报告的编写。
4.测试的自动化和持续集成。
5.软件缺陷的分析和排查技术。
学习时长和收费范围
本课程总时长为40个小时,学费在7000到10000元之间,具体收费根据时间和课程内容而定。
学习收获
通过学习本课程,学员将会掌握软件测试的基本理论和实践知识,学员可以
1.了解软件测试的工作流程和技术。
2.掌握测试用例的编写技巧。
3.掌握软件缺陷的分析和排查技术。
4.具有独立完成软件测试工作的能力。
结语
以上信息仅供参考,实际情况以到校咨询为准。学员可以联系在线客服预约免费体验课程,以了解更多课程情况。在此课程中,学员将会获得全面的学习和实践机会,为未来的工作生涯打下坚实的基础。